What Are Mortgage Loan Pre-Approvals?
A home loan pre-approval serves as a stamp of approval from lenders confirming your financial readiness to buy a home. Before you get pre-approved, the lender will evaluate your debt-to-income ratio and creditworthiness. Upon approval, you will receive a statement that serves as their conditional commitment to lending you money to buy your home while also showing how much they are willing to give you.
Pre-approval Vs Prequalification - What's The Difference?
A prequalification gives you a rough idea of how much you can borrow based on what you tell the lender about your finances. Pre-approval, on the other hand, means the lender has checked and confirmed your financial information, giving you a conditional thumbs-up for a specific loan amount.
When Should You Get Pre-Approved?
You can get approved for a mortgage in as little as one business day if your paperwork is in order, while other lenders may take longer. Pre-approvals are usually valid for 90 days. However, some lenders may keep it valid for 30 or 60 days.
We recommend you start before looking for a home to ensure you can make an offer on the home you like on time.
Do Pre-approvals Affect Your Credit Score?
Before you get preapproved for a mortgage, lenders carry out a hard pull of your credit to check your score, temporarily lowering it by a few points. However, you will have a 45-day window in which multiple credit score inquiries will be considered on your credit report. Are you worried about denial? You can ask the lender why your home loan pre approval was denied and address the issue.

Pre-Approval Costs in 79082 Zip Code, Texas
You may be wondering if you need to pay money to get pre-approved for a mortgage loan in 79082 Zip Code, Texas. That depends on the lender you choose to work with. Some do it for free, while others demand a non-refundable application fee you must pay upfront, whether you get approved or not.

Eligibility Requirements for Pre-Approval in Texas
Securing pre-approval for a mortgage loan is a crucial first step in the home buying process, especially in the 79082 zip code area of Texas. At Summit Lending, we guide applicants through the essential eligibility criteria to ensure a smooth pre-approval experience. Below, we outline the general requirements, including credit score, income verification, debt-to-income ratio, and down payment needs, along with Texas-specific considerations for residents in the 79082 region.
Credit Score: A minimum credit score of 620 is typically required for conventional loans, though higher scores (around 700 or above) can lead to better interest rates and terms. For FHA loans popular in Texas, a score as low as 580 may qualify with a larger down payment. Our experienced loan officers can help assess your credit profile and suggest ways to improve it if needed.
Income Verification: Lenders require proof of stable income through documents like pay stubs, W-2 forms, tax returns, and employment verification for the past two years. Self-employed individuals in the 79082 area may need additional business financial statements. This verification ensures you have the financial stability to repay the loan, and we at Summit Lending streamline this process for Texas applicants.
Debt-to-Income Ratio (DTI): Your DTI ratio, which compares your monthly debt payments to your gross monthly income, should ideally be below 43%. Front-end DTI (housing costs only) is often capped at 31%. In Texas, where property taxes can be higher, maintaining a low DTI is key—our pre-approval services include a detailed review to optimize your ratio.
Down Payment Needs: Expect to provide 3-20% of the home's purchase price as a down payment, depending on the loan type. First-time home buyers in Texas can benefit from programs like the Texas Department of Housing and Community Affairs (TDHCA) that offer down payment assistance. For those in the 79082 zip code, explore our first-time home buyer resources to minimize upfront costs.
Texas-Specific Requirements and 79082 Considerations: Texas applicants must also provide a valid Texas residency proof and comply with state-specific lending regulations, such as those from the Texas Department of Savings and Mortgage Lending. In the rural 79082 area near Springlake in Lamb County, property appraisals may consider local agricultural influences on home values. Additionally, flood zone determinations are common due to the region's Plains location—ensure your property complies. Local Considerations for 79082 Zip Code
The 79082 zip code, encompassing areas like Springlake in Lamb County, Texas, presents unique opportunities and challenges for those seeking pre-approval for a mortgage loan. This rural region is characterized by a mix of agricultural land, single-family homes, and modest residential developments, influencing the types of properties available and the pre-approval process.
Property types in 79082 primarily include ranch-style homes and smaller farmhouses, ideal for buyers interested in purchase loans that support first-time homeownership or rural living. The area's agricultural focus means many properties come with acreage, which can affect appraisal values and loan-to-value ratios during pre-approval. For those considering updates or expansions, exploring refinance loans could be beneficial to leverage equity in these versatile properties.
Market trends in 79082 show a stable, albeit slower-paced, housing market compared to urban Texas areas. Home prices remain affordable, with median values often below the state average, making it attractive for first-time home buyers. However, inventory can be limited, so getting pre-approved early is crucial to act quickly on available listings. Recent trends indicate steady demand from local workers in agriculture and energy sectors, supporting consistent appreciation rates of 2-4% annually.
Regional factors in Lamb County play a significant role in the pre-approval process. Texas's property tax structure, which funds local schools and services, can impact affordability assessments—expect rates around 2.5% of assessed value. Additionally, the area's vulnerability to weather events like droughts or high winds may require specific insurance considerations, which our experienced loan officers can help navigate.
